usage是什么意思_usage用法_usage怎么读_usage翻译_usage含义

考研单词 2025-06-30 4
usage是什么意思_usage用法_usage怎么读_usage翻译_usage含义解析:
  1. cpu usage和cpu utilization的区别?

cpu usage和cpu utilization的区别?

cpu usage是单核数序列。而cpu utilization是双核数序列。

Job进程运行用户定义的以及系统定义的类似于batch的任务。检查Job进程占用大量CPU资源的方法,就像检查用户进程一样。

您好,CPU usage和CPU utilization都是用来描述CPU利用率的指标,但有些微小的区别。

CPU Usage:是指正在使用CPU的进程数量,即当前正在运行的进程占用CPU的时间比例。CPU Usage通常以百分比表示,可以通过操作系统的任务管理器或其他工具来查看。

CPU Utilization:是指CPU实际工作时间与CPU总时间的比例,包括正在使用CPU的进程和空闲时间。CPU Utilization也通常以百分比表示,它可以反映系统的整体负载情况,包括进程数量、内存使用、磁盘IO等因素。

简而言之,CPU Usage更注重进程的使用情况,而CPU Utilization更注重整个系统的负载情况。

cpu usage或cpu utilization即 cpu 利用率,就是程序对CPU时间片的占用情况。

具体区别如下:

cpu us是利用率。

cpu utilization是负荷。

us表示用户进程cpu利用率,sy表示系统内核进程cpu利用率,ni表示运行正常进程消耗的 CPU 时间百分比,id表示idle time,

wa表示IO waiting time,hi表示硬中断(Hardware IRQ)占用CPU的百分比;

si表示软中断(Software Interrupts)占用CPU的百分比;

st表示steal time:在内存紧张环境下,pagein 强制对不同的页面进行的 steal 操作。虚拟服务占用的CPU时间百分比。

现在VMware定义在物理CPU 上下文中使用CPU Utilization,在逻辑CPU 上下文中使用CPU Usage。此外,stackoverflow 中没有 cpu_utilization 的标签。

两个描述CPU使用情况的参数,但有细微差别:

usage是什么意思_usage用法_usage怎么读_usage翻译_usage含义

CPU usage:CPU使用率。描述CPU在某一时刻或一段时间内,用于执行任务所占用的时间比例。通常以百分比来表示,0-100%。

CPU utilization:CPU利用率。描述CPU在某一时刻或一段时间内,用于执行用户程序和系统程序所占用的时间比例。也以百分比来表示,理论上会比CPU usage略小,通常在0-95%。

两者的区别主要在于:

1. CPU usage包含所有CPU占用情况,包括用户程序、系统程序和空闲时间。CPU utilization仅包含用户程序和系统程序占用情况,不包含CPU空闲时间。

2. CPU usage的计算公式为:使用时间/测量周期。CPU utilization的计算公式为:(用户程序时间+系统程序时间)/测量周期。

3. CPU usage可能达到100%,表示CPU全部时间都在运行任务。CPU utilization一般不超过95%,预留一定CPU时间用于处理中断等事件。

4. CPU usage更广泛,用于描述整体CPU运行情况。CPU utilization更侧重于描述用户程序和系统程序对CPU的占用情况。

5. 监控工具中,一般CPU usage指标会高于或等于CPU utilization指标。

所以,在绝大多数情况下,CPU usage和CPU utilization可以共同使用,来全面了解CPU运行状态。但是如果想了解用户程序和系统程序更精确的CPU占用情况,CPU utilization会更为准确。对于性能优化和故障定位来说,同时关注这两个指标可以获得更多信息,做出更准确判断。

总之,CPU usage和CPU utilization都用于度量CPU使用情况,但侧重点略有不同。在某些场景下更关注某一指标,但多指标综合判断可以得到更准确结论。